You will be mainly accountable for:
  • Conduct literature survey and benchmarking to assess the state of art methods for a given problem
  • Take part in the development of computer algorithms in perception, planning and control to enable creation of future autonomous robotics
  • Debug, test and validate core algorithms in a mockup or full-blown setup
  • Generate intellectual property and writing scientific publications

Qualifications for the role:
  • Currently enrolled in a graduate program (MS/PhD) in Computer Science or Electrical Engineering, or a related field in the United States.
  • Experience in configuring physics, sensors (camera, LiDAR, ToF), and domain randomization in virtual environment
  • Demonstrated experience in synthetic data generation and addressing the sim-to-real gap
  • Understanding of robot kinematics and dynamics
  • Strong background in reinforcement learning algorithms (PPO, GRPO, SAC, TD3, etc.), vision language action models, and world foundation models
  • Strong expertise in using SKRL, RSL-RL, or SB3 libraries
  • Experience with Nvidia Isaac Lab and Isaac Sim is a plus
  • Proficiency in Python, OpenCV, Open3D, and deep learning frameworks (Pytorch, Tensorflow, JAX)
  • Demonstrated research contributions in top-tier conferences and journals
